Born Soul kicks off the new year with a new EP, “Vybe King.” “Vybe King” is Born Soul’s first EP. The six-track masterpiece is chock full of sounds and puts a unique spin on the Hip-Hop/Rap genre. Born Soul is exactly what the title of his EP suggests – he is a king of vibes. The EP takes listeners on a sonic journey, and each song has its own distinct vibe. “Every moment on Earth is vibe driven.” Born Soul continues: “Surround yourself with like-minded individuals. This EP serves as an advisory piece, emphasizing the idea that one is the ruler of their own space – have a life plan and stay goal driven.”

“Vybe King” starts off with “The Wind.” “The Wind” has a spooky sound to it, and Born Soul spits witty, hard-hitting bars. He has a Lil Yachty reminiscent flow on the track. “Trailblaze” is up next. Trailblaze” is a Rap track with a Trap sound to it that is reminiscent of a Three 6 Mafia vibe. Track three, “Caesar,” showcases Born Soul’s lyrical prowess, and how he is not only the king of vibes, but also the king of Hip-Hop. “Ideas” keeps with the Hip-Hop vibe. It is a motivational, Conscious Hip-Hop/Rap song that has a wavy beat. The penultimate record, “Sphere of Love,” has a funky, Soul vibe. “Adagio Fountain” is the closer. The song rounds out the EP well, and has a chill, emotive feel to it. “Adagio Fountain” has an OutKast vibe, and Born Soul bares his soul on the record.

“Vybe King” is an impressive body of work that has tracks for listeners that like Hip-Hop/Rap and its various subgenres. Born Soul puts forth a project laced with powerful, metaphoric, and hyphy lyrics that resonate with all who listen. Vibe out to Born Soul’s “Vybe King” and catch a vibe.

Banai Fam and Anarchy Records present ‘Martin & Malcolm’ by Skanks The Rap Martyr and GStats Hard Bars. The duo serve as and pay tribute to the fallen leaders/soldiers. They show off an unmatched style and lyrical set.

The 13- track project features Ruste Juxx a.k.a Nat Turner, Big A.V a.k.a Father Divine, Low Banga a.k.a Huey P & D-Strong a.k.a Che Guevara, Milez Grimez a.k.a JFK & Shatike a.k.a Marcus Garvey, Supreme J.A.H a.k.a Allah The Father, Kenyattah Black aka Noble Drew Ali, Bazzo The Great a.k.a H. Rap Brown & Sunez a.k.a Pedro Albizu Campos, Poison Pen a.k.a Bumpy Johnson & Tone Spliff a.k.a Sam Giancanna, and SMACCZ a.k.a Muhammad Ali. All features take on aliases as past leaders.
